In a clash of ideologies and performances, the Super Bowl halftime show has sparked a heated debate between supporters of Bad Bunny and Turning Point USA. The event, which took place on Sunday night, featured Bad Bunny as the main act, while Turning Point USA hosted an alternative "All-American Halftime Show" as a conservative tribute to Charlie Kirk. Bad Bunny's performance, which included a politically charged message on immigration, has drawn both praise and criticism. NFL Commissioner Roger Goodell's promise of unity was overshadowed by the divisive nature of the show, with some viewers feeling that it was a slap at the U.S. and its values. On the other hand, Turning Point USA's halftime show, headlined by Kid Rock, was hailed as a patriotic alternative to Bad Bunny's performance. The organization declared the event a "massive success" and announced plans for a return in 2027 after reportedly reaching over 20 million social media views. The clash between Bad Bunny and Turning Point USA has even reached the political sphere, with former President Trump slamming Bad Bunny's performance and U.S. Olympic skier Hunter Hess. Trump criticized Bad Bunny's show for its anti-American themes and took aim at Hess for his comments on representing the U.S. abroad. The controversy surrounding the Super Bowl halftime show reflects the deep political and cultural divisions in the country, with each side finding support and criticism from different quarters. While Bad Bunny's performance was seen as a bold statement on social issues, Turning Point USA's show aimed to provide a conservative alternative for viewers.
